DEV Community

Cover image for What Is Figma and Why Do Developers Should Know It?
JustAcademy Official
JustAcademy Official

Posted on

What Is Figma and Why Do Developers Should Know It?

When people hear the word Figma, they often think it's a tool only for designers. In reality, Figma has become an essential part of the modern software development workflow, helping designers and developers collaborate more effectively from concept to production.

Figma is a cloud-based UI/UX design and prototyping platform used to design websites, mobile applications, dashboards, and other digital products. It allows teams to create interfaces, build interactive prototypes, and collaborate in real time—all from a shared design file.

Why Is Figma So Popular?

Unlike older desktop-based design tools, Figma works directly in the browser and stores projects in the cloud.

Some of its biggest advantages include:

  • Real-time collaboration
  • Browser-based access
  • Interactive prototyping
  • Reusable components
  • Responsive layouts with Auto Layout
  • Easy developer handoff

Because everyone works on the same file, designers, developers, and product managers always stay in sync.

Why Should Developers Learn Figma?

Even if you don't plan to become a UI/UX designer, understanding Figma can make you a better developer.

Developers regularly use Figma to:

  • Inspect UI layouts
  • Check spacing and typography
  • View colors and design tokens
  • Export images, SVGs, and icons
  • Understand responsive layouts
  • Review user flows before coding

Modern development teams increasingly expect frontend developers to understand design files instead of relying solely on screenshots.

Skills You Can Build

Learning Figma introduces you to concepts such as:

  • Wireframing
  • UI Design
  • UX Design
  • Interactive Prototyping
  • Components
  • Design Systems
  • Auto Layout
  • Responsive Design

These concepts help bridge the gap between design and development.

Career Opportunities

Figma is widely used by:

  • UI Designers
  • UX Designers
  • Product Designers
  • Frontend Developers
  • Web Designers
  • Product Managers

As more companies adopt collaborative product development workflows, Figma has become one of the most valuable tools in the design ecosystem.

Final Thoughts

Figma is much more than a design application—it's a collaboration platform that helps teams design, prototype, iterate, and prepare products for development. Whether you're a designer or a developer, understanding how Figma works can improve communication, reduce development errors, and speed up product delivery.

If you'd like to explore Figma in more detail, including wireframing, prototyping, Auto Layout, components, design systems, and UI/UX best practices, read the complete guide here.

If you are looking for a Flutter guide Click here.

Top comments (0)